Pyroelectric Infrared Sensor[2]
Overview
A Pyroelectric Infrared Sensor (PIR sensor) is an electronic device designed to detect motion by sensing infrared radiation emitted by objects. Unlike active sensors, PIR sensors are passive, meaning they do not emit energy but instead respond to changes in thermal patterns within their field of view. They are widely adopted in security systems, automatic lighting controls, and smart home devices due to their reliability and low power consumption. PIR sensors leverage the pyroelectric effect, where certain materials generate a temporary voltage when exposed to heat variations. This principle allows the sensor to detect human or animal movement, making it a cost-effective solution for presence detection in residential, commercial, and industrial settings.
Structure and Working Principle
A typical PIR sensor consists of a pyroelectric sensing element (often a lithium tantalate or ceramic crystal), a Fresnel lens to focus infrared radiation, and signal-processing circuitry. The sensing element is divided into two or more segments to detect motion direction. When a heat source (e.g., a person) moves across the sensor's detection zones, it creates a differential signal between the segments. The sensor's electronics amplify and filter this signal to trigger an output, such as switching a light or alarm. The Fresnel lens enhances sensitivity by dividing the detection area into multiple zones, allowing precise motion tracking. Advanced models include features like adjustable delay timers and sensitivity controls to reduce false triggers.
Key Features
PIR sensors are valued for their passive operation, which eliminates the need for emitted signals like radar or ultrasonic waves. This makes them energy-efficient and suitable for battery-powered devices. Their sensitivity can detect temperature changes as small as 1°C, with ranges varying from 5 to 20 meters depending on the lens design. Additional features include immunity to ambient light interference, compact size for easy integration, and customizable detection patterns. Some industrial-grade sensors offer rugged housings for outdoor use, with resistance to moisture, dust, and temperature extremes. Modern variants integrate digital outputs or wireless connectivity for IoT applications.
Application Areas
The primary use of PIR sensors is in security systems, where they trigger alarms or cameras upon detecting intruders. They are also integral to automatic lighting systems in buildings, reducing energy waste by activating lights only when occupancy is sensed. In smart homes, PIR sensors enable automation for HVAC systems, appliances, and safety devices. Industrial applications include equipment monitoring (e.g., detecting overheating machinery) and occupancy analytics in retail spaces. Emerging uses involve robotics for collision avoidance and healthcare for fall detection in elderly care facilities. Their versatility and low cost make them a staple in motion-sensing technology.
Maintenance and Precautions
To ensure optimal performance, PIR sensors should be installed away from direct heat sources, sunlight, or HVAC vents that could cause false triggers. Regular cleaning of the Fresnel lens is recommended to prevent dust accumulation, which may reduce sensitivity. Avoid placing the sensor near electromagnetic interference sources like motors or radios. For outdoor installations, use weatherproof models with IP65 or higher ratings. Periodically test the sensor's response and adjust sensitivity settings if necessary. In industrial environments, shielding the sensor from vibrations or rapid temperature fluctuations can prolong its lifespan.
B2B Procurement Guide
When sourcing PIR sensors in bulk, prioritize suppliers with ISO-certified manufacturing to ensure consistency. Key specifications to evaluate include detection angle (e.g., 110° or 360°), response time (typically 0.3–5 seconds), and operating voltage (commonly 3–12V DC). Customizable options like relay outputs or adjustable pulse counts may be required for specialized projects. Request samples to verify performance in real-world conditions. Compare lead times and MOQs (Minimum Order Quantities), as some suppliers offer discounts for orders exceeding 1,000 units. For global procurement, confirm compliance with regional standards like CE, RoHS, or FCC. Partnering with manufacturers offering technical support can streamline integration into end products.
